Granite Bay is named for a bay in Folsom Lake, the reservoir on its east side, and it is unincorporated Placer County. Its roughly 8,000 homes split mostly between the 1970s and the 1990s.
Granite Bay takes its name from a bay in Folsom Lake, a reservoir created in 1955 on the east side of the community.
Granite Bay is underlain by granodiorite of the Penryn Pluton.
About 8,003 homes. 24% built in the 1990s, 24% in the 1970s, 17% in the 1980s, 13% in the 2000s; about 5% before 1960.

Where your Granite Bay junk actually goes
Most of what leaves a Granite Bay job goes to Western Placer Waste Management Authority in Lincoln, at a posted gate rate of $109.25 per ton as of 2025-07-01. Western Placer Waste Management Authority is open seven days a week, which is why we can run Granite Bay jobs on a Sunday when almost nobody else in this market will.
Before that, usable furniture and appliances go to donation, and metal, cardboard, e-waste and green waste get separated out. We keep the weight tickets on every load and we will hand them to you if you want to see them — that is not something most haulers offer and it is the fastest way to tell whether someone is actually disposing legally or dumping on a county road.
Why this matters to your price: gate rates across our service area range from $40.64 a ton at Foothill Sanitary Landfill to $109.25 at Western Placer Waste Management Authority. Routing loads to the right gate is most of the difference between a hauler who can hold a price and one who surprises you at the end.

How a Granite Bay job runs
- 1
A private conversation first
We talk to whoever is managing this before we come out. No crew shows up unannounced.
- 2
Discreet walkthrough and fixed scope
Unmarked vehicle if you want one. Written price, no hourly clock.
- 3
Layered clearing with a set-aside protocol
Cash, documents, photos, jewelry and medication turn up in these houses constantly. Every one gets photographed and set aside.
- 4
Clear, clean, and a path forward
Broom-clean at minimum. We can bring in a cleaning partner and give you a deadline-compliant completion package if code enforcement is involved.

Will the neighbors know?
Not from us. We can arrive in an unmarked vehicle, work with the garage door down, and stage loads out of sight. Say the word when you book.
My parent is still living there and does not want this.
Then we go at their pace, not ours. We have done multi-visit cleanouts where the first day is one room. Forcing it does not work and it damages the relationship. Tell us the situation honestly and we will build the plan around it.
There is a code enforcement deadline.
Tell us the date and the case number. We have worked against county abatement deadlines before and we will give you a completion package with dated photos that satisfies most inspectors.
